عنوان انگلیسی مقاله ISI
Characterization of concrete composites with recycled plastic aggregates from postconsumer material streams

چکیده انگلیسی
Plastic waste is today an crucial environmental issue for which innovative recycling techniques are needed. This research aims at investigating the feasibility of replacing fine aggregate in concrete by recycled plastics from real post-consumer streams. Different kind of plastics were sorted in Material Recovery Facilities (MRF) to realize different Plastic Aggregates (PAG) at different seasonal time. The concrete composites were characterized in terms of compressive strength, post-cracking compressive strength, toughness indeces, thermal conductivity, density, and water absorptivity. Correlation tables were used to understand the key material parameter of PAG governing concrete properties. The effects of the replacement percentage, the PAG kind, the level of impurity, and the time-related variations on the quality of the concrete are discussed. The presented results indicate that concrete composite with PAG from postconsumer waste is a promising research direction for developing eco-responsible construction materials with enhanced thermal insulation and water absorptivity.
